Overview
The MC34161DMR2G, produced by onsemi, is a universal voltage monitor designed for a wide range of voltage sensing applications. This device offers an economical solution for detecting both positive and negative voltages. It features two comparator channels with hysteresis, a unique Mode Select Input for channel programming, a pinned out 2.54 V reference, and two open collector outputs capable of sinking over 10 mA. Each comparator channel can be configured as either inverting or noninverting, enabling over, under, and window detection of voltages. The minimum supply voltage required for full functionality is 2.0 V for positive voltage sensing and 4.0 V for negative voltage sensing.
Key Specifications
Characteristics | Symbol | Min | Typ | Max | Unit |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Threshold Voltage (Vin Increasing) | Vth | 1.245 | 1.235 | 1.27 | V |
Output Sink Saturation Voltage (ISink = 2.0 mA) | VOL | - | - | 0.22 | V |
Reference Output Voltage (IO = 0 mA, TA = 25°C) | Vref | 2.48 | 2.54 | 2.60 | V |
Load Regulation (IO = 0 mA to 2.0 mA) | Regload | - | - | 15 mV | mV |
Line Regulation (VCC = 4.0 V to 40 V) | Regline | - | - | 15 mV | mV |
Power Supply Current (VCC = 5.0 V) | ICC | - | - | 450 μA | μA |
Operating Voltage Range (Positive Sensing) | VCC | 2.0 | - | 40 | V |
Operating Voltage Range (Negative Sensing) | VCC | 4.0 | - | 40 | V |
Key Features
- Unique Mode Select Input: Allows channel programming for various voltage sensing applications.
- Over, Under, and Window Voltage Detection: Capable of detecting over, under, and window voltages for both positive and negative voltages.
- Positive and Negative Voltage Detection: Fully functional at 2.0 V for positive voltage sensing and 4.0 V for negative voltage sensing.
- Pinned Out 2.54 V Reference: With current limit protection and a guaranteed tolerance of ±2.4% at room temperature.
- Low Standby Current: Efficient power consumption.
- Open Collector Outputs: Capable of sinking in excess of 10 mA for enhanced device flexibility.
- Pb-Free Packages: Available and RoHS compliant.
- NCV Version for Automotive: AEC-Q100 qualified and PPAP capable for automotive and other demanding applications.
